Job Details: Job Description: Altera is seeking a Manager, Static Timing Analysis (STA) to lead a team responsible for timing closure and signoff of advanced FPGA designs! This role will play a critical part in ensuring high-performance, power-efficient silicon by driving timing methodology, analysis, and optimization across complex designs. The ideal candidate brings deep STA expertise, strong leadership experience, and a proven ability to collaborate across design, physical implementation, and architecture teams. Key Responsibilities Team Leadership: Build, manage, and mentor a high-performing STA team; drive technical excellence and career development. Timing Closure & Signoff: Own end-to-end STA for FPGA designs, including constraint development, timing analysis, and timing signoff. Methodology Development: Define and implement robust STA methodologies, flows, and best practices to improve timing convergence and design quality. Cross-Functional Collaboration: Partner with RTL design, synthesis, physical design (P&R), and architecture teams to identify and resolve timing issues. Performance Optimization: Drive improvements in performance, power, and area (PPA) through timing-driven design and optimization techniques. Tool & Flow Expertise: Leverage industry-standard EDA tools to analyze timing, debug violations, and automate flows where applicable. Qualifications: Required Qualifications Experience: 10+ years of experience in Static Timing Analysis (STA) for ASIC or FPGA designs. Leadership: 3+ years of experience managing or leading engineering teams. Technical Expertise: Deep knowledge of STA concepts (setup/hold, clock domain crossing, timing constraints) Strong experience with timing signoff tools (e.g., PrimeTime or equivalent) Understanding of synthesis, place & route, and full chip implementation flows Design Flow Knowledge: Solid understanding of: RTL design (Verilog/SystemVerilog) Timing closure methodologies Low-power and high-performance design challenges Debug & Analysis: Strong skills in root-cause analysis of timing violations and driving closure across complex designs. Education: Bachelor’s or Master’s degree in Electrical Engineering, Computer Engineering, or related field.
